Quad-Cities Investment Group's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Quad-Cities Investment Group held 206 positions worth $251M, up 3.5% from $242M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Quad-Cities Investment Group deployed $9.57M of net new capital in Q1 2026, opening 16 new positions and adding to 105 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Cronos Group: 396,389 shares worth $995K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 12% of assets, down from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ares Core International Aggregate Bond Fund, an estimated $497K trimmed.
